One of the key advancements in the selection of senior technology profiles is the use of data-driven methods and technologies. In the past, the selection process was often based on subjective criteria, such as gut feelings or personal biases. This often led to inconsistencies and inaccuracies in the selection of candidates. However, with the advent of data-driven technologies, companies are now able to make more informed decisions based on concrete data and metrics.

One such technology that has revolutionized the selection process is artificial intelligence (AI) and machine learning. These technologies have the ability to analyze vast amounts of data and identify patterns and trends that may not be immediately apparent to human recruiters. By using AI and machine learning algorithms, companies can quickly and accurately assess the skills and qualifications of senior technology candidates, allowing them to make more informed decisions about who to hire.

Another advancement in the selection of senior technology profiles is the use of predictive analytics. Predictive analytics uses historical data and statistical algorithms to forecast future trends and behaviors. This technology can be used to predict the likelihood of success for a candidate based on various criteria, such as past job performance, education, and skills. By utilizing predictive analytics, companies can better identify candidates who are likely to excel in a senior technology role, leading to more successful hires.

In addition to data-driven methods, advancements in the selection of senior technology profiles also include the use of innovative assessment tools. These tools are designed to evaluate a candidate's skills and abilities in a more comprehensive and accurate manner than traditional methods, such as interviews or resumes. For example, some companies are now using technical assessments and coding challenges to gauge a candidate's technical proficiency and problem-solving skills. These assessments provide a more objective and standardized way to evaluate candidates, leading to better hiring decisions.

Furthermore, advancements in the field of senior technology profile selection also include the use of behavioral assessments. These assessments are designed to measure a candidate's personality traits, work style, and cultural fit within an organization. By assessing these factors, companies can ensure that the candidate not only possesses the technical skills and qualifications required for the role but also aligns with the company's values and culture. This holistic approach to candidate evaluation leads to better overall team dynamics and employee satisfaction.

While these advancements in the selection of senior technology profiles have greatly improved the hiring process, there are still challenges and limitations that companies must navigate. One challenge is the potential for bias in data-driven technologies. AI and machine learning algorithms may inadvertently perpetuate biases based on historical data, leading to unfair or discriminatory hiring practices. Companies must actively work to mitigate bias in their selection processes and ensure that all candidates are given a fair and equal opportunity.

Another challenge is the rapid pace of technological change, which can make it difficult for companies to keep up with the latest advancements in the field. To address this challenge, companies must invest in continuous training and development for their recruiting teams, ensuring they are equipped with the knowledge and skills needed to leverage new technologies and methods effectively.
